Tomb of Luxor

Rate Game
(0 Votes)
Tomb of Luxor Play for Real

Having issues with Tomb of Luxor ?

Game Information

Provider
Playzia
Type
Slots
Release Date
December 11, 2025
Latest posts by Teddie (see all)
    Scroll to Top